PORTLAND, Oregon — Drizzle overnight and a few sprinkles Thursday morning will dot northwest Oregon and western Washington.
After that, Northwest weather warms up and dries out.
Friday will be mostly sunny with highs near 80-degrees. Clouds start to return later Saturday, but it will still be a warm summer day.
Sunday begins with partly sunny weather, but another weak cold front will cool us off and threaten us with a few sprinkles Sunday night.
July begins Monday with partly sunny weather and temperatures in the 70s. Mainly sunny and warm weather continues into the middle of next week.
